About agriculture in Vacheresse

Vacheresse is situated in the Haute-Savoie department within the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region of eastern France. Nestled in the dramatic landscapes of the Chablais Alps, the village is surrounded by steep mountain slopes, lush green alpine meadows, and dense coniferous forests, creating a classic high-altitude rural setting.

Agricultural production in this area is deeply rooted in traditional mountain farming, primarily revolving around dairy cattle and the production of local cheeses, such as Reblochon or Abondance. The steep terrain limits large-scale arable farming, so focus remains on high-quality pastoral livestock management and hay cultivation for winter fodder.

For farm workers and agronomists, the area offers seasonal opportunities primarily tied to the summer transhumance cycle and mountain hay harvesting. Professionals should be prepared for strenuous work in challenging topography and value specialized knowledge in alpine dairy production and small-scale, high-altitude livestock husbandry.
